It's not so much that Boadicea is a variant of Boudicca, more that it was a scribo (like a typo, but for scribes) from the middle ages. Deliberately using a known mis-spelling is pretty un-Mumsnet!

Genuine variants include Boudica (probably the 'real' spelling), Boudiga, Bodicca.

The original pronunciation is likely to have been boo-deek-a rather than boo-dik-a.
